Tips For Finding An Apartment For College Students In Bloomington

Similar to taking a big test or writing a paper, finding an apartment requires some preparation and effort. However, abiding by our simple guidelines will get you the outcome you’re looking for.
Start Early

You can never begin too early when attempting to lock down a college apartment. Countless students sign lease agreements up to a year ahead of time to ensure they have somewhere to live. Whenever you locate a community that fits your needs, inquire about leasing options for students. The top college apartment communities have renter-friendly contracts that allow you to sign early and take into account shifting plans, summers or semesters abroad, and roommates.
Seek Out Advice
Regardless of what school you attend, you’re sure to find many apartment communities. Not all of them cater to college students. To locate the best match, ask for help finding an apartment for college students in Bloomington. Get recommendations from fellow students and friends. Post on social media platforms. Your college may also offer information on available housing. When you have options, investigate online reviews to look for any potential concerns.
Look For Apartments Close To Campus
Living within reach of campus puts you close to university events and your morning classes. A quick search online can help you discover apartments near your university. Depending on how you move about, evaluate parking availability, the distance to bus lines and other public transit, and the walkability of communities.
Inquire About Floor Plans

If you plan on having roommates, you’ll want to include them in your apartment search. Check out floor plans that best accommodate you and your housemates. Make certain there are sufficient bathrooms and bedrooms for everybody. Pay attention to room dimensions. You’ll want a floor plan with sufficient space for everybody to study, dine, and entertain comfortably.
Alternatively, you might seek an apartment to avoid roommates. If that’s the case, search for one-bedroom and studio apartments. Whatever floor plan you choose, ensure it has amenities you’re looking for, such as a balcony for relaxing outside or a laundry room so you can avoid the laundromat.
Discover The Amenities

Apartments are not just a living space. They typically have communal spaces and gatherings, too. Check out the community amenities to see where you might relax after class. A fitness center, pool, and clubhouse with a beverage station are excellent places to chill when you want an intermission from studying.
Check out the surrounding area too. When you’re trying to find something to do on the weekends, you’ll enjoy living near local shopping, dining, and entertainment.
